Power outages in commercial buildings create enormous costs and hardships for business owners, tenants, and employees. Most notably, the cost of outages can include loss in productivity, sales, and product as well as brand damage and safety issues. For these reasons, many commercial buildings incorporate backup power systems — either voluntarily or based on code requirements.
Backup power can help buildings be more resilient, mitigate against financial losses, keep employees and customers safe, provide vital services, or some combination of these goals.
